Cross Country Rider Summary:
Aerobic Difficulty Rating: Moderately steep hills at 9000 ft. elevation.
Technical Difficulty Rating: No real skills other than staying balanced on top of your bike as rocks slide out from under you.
Overall Rating: Boring lung buster. Recommended Route: Map available at High Altitude Bikes in Cloudcroft.

Cross Country Rider Summary: WOW..the downhill sections are a gas..rocky, rooty, twisty..great pucker factor on a section of the downhill switchback after the first climb..steep drop off on the left and about a 2-3 ft wide trail with rocks,roots, and twists..don't look left..If your from sea level then the climbs will rip your lungs out..but it's worth it..I'm rating it a 5 on Aerobic difficulty for us Sea Level Riders..They need more air up here..ha ha Recommended Route: take first trailhead on the service rd..named Osha Tr..trail starts about 1/4 mile on left..check with High Altitude Bike shop for map..when u get to the bottom of the trail it opens into a pasture (you'll see a bench)go right up hill to complete the loop or take off one of the other trails to make your own..BRING A MAP!!! Other recommended trails in the same area: Pumphouse Canyon, High Altitude Race Course-

, from Roswell, NM Summary: Pretty good trail. Not as technical as some of the other area trails but a lot of fun. Downhill nets "Hostpital Speed" with several small jumps and a humdinger of an "S" turn at the end. Good all around trail. Try it in May for the High Altitude Classic race. Beau Coup fun! Recommended Route: Hit the trail just a block east of the bike shop in Cloudcroft. Get a map at the shop. Other recommended trails in the same area: Spaghetti bowl, Perk Canyon.
